Crime overview

Willoughby Drive area has the 8th lowest crime rate of 30 local areas in Beam Park , and the 311th lowest crime rate of 744 local areas in Havering .

This postcode forms a relatively safe pocket compared with the surrounding streets. Neighbouring areas record much higher crime levels, even though this postcode itself remains comparatively low-crime.

The overall crime rate in the area around Willoughby Drive (RM13 7SX) in the last 12 months was 46.5 per 1,000 residents and was 68.0% lower than the Beam Park average (145.3 per 1,000 residents). In the last 12 months, this area’s most reported crimes were Anti-social behaviour with 5 offences recorded. The least common crime was Drugs with 1 case , up 100.0% compared to 2024. The fastest-growing crime category was Criminal damage and arson ( 200.0% YoY). The sharpest decline was Vehicle crime ( -40.0% YoY).

Violent crimes totalled 5 (≈ 11.6 per 1,000 residents). Year-over-year these were rising ( 150.0% ). Over the last decade, overall crime has falling ( -32.6% comparing early vs recent averages) .

In the area around Willoughby Drive (RM13 7SX), the highest concentration of overall crime is near Fontayne Avenue, where police recorded 7 incidents. Violent and public-order offences occur most often near Park/Open Space (2 offences). Both locations lie within roughly 0.3 miles of this postcode area.
